Transaction 5cb60298276f123b5004c4c17097e67e6155b8bb0ba2d83df0d231d25c499636
1 Input
1 Output
-
5cb60298276f123b5004c4c17097e67e6155b8bb0ba2d83df0d231d25c499636:0
- value
- 21935776
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 286108221a3b0601a6abc442c8b469ea218f9b76 OP_EQUAL
- address
- 35NXC6uJ1oVcuvgfpqKHtaHRgdxQ8Sq2v8